服务器连接问题解析:无法连接服务器主机,解决策略及应对方法2025版
在数字化高速发展的2025年,服务器连接问题仍是企业、开发者甚至普通用户面临的常见挑战。无论是网站托管、云服务调用,还是远程办公场景,“无法连接服务器主机”的报错都可能引发业务中断和数据风险。如何快速定位问题根源并高效解决?本文将结合最新技术趋势,提供一套系统化的排查框架和实战方案。
一、为什么会出现服务器连接失败?
服务器连接问题通常由多重因素交织导致。以下是2025年最常见的几类原因:
网络层问题:本地网络配置错误、防火墙拦截、ISP服务异常或路由节点故障。
服务器端故障:主机资源耗尽(CPU/内存过载)、服务进程崩溃或端口未正确开放。
安全策略限制:IP黑名单、DDoS防护规则误判,或未适配最新的TLS/SSL协议。
DNS解析失败:域名记录未更新、DNS污染或缓存延迟。
案例对比:
问题类型 | 典型表现 | 2025年新增风险 |
---|---|---|
传统网络中断 | 完全无法Ping通服务器 | IPv6兼容性漏洞 |
云服务商侧故障 | 区域性服务降级 | 混合云架构下的跨平台认证失败 |
加密协议冲突 | SSL握手失败 | 量子加密算法过渡期的协议不匹配 |
二、四步快速诊断法:从基础到高阶
1. 基础网络连通性测试
操作步骤:
使用
ping
命令检查服务器IP是否可达(例:ping 203.0.113.45
)。通过
traceroute
(Linux)或tracert
(Windows)分析路由路径,定位阻塞节点。2025年注意点:若服务器仅支持IPv6,需显式指定
ping6
或traceroute6
。
2. 端口与服务可用性验证
工具推荐:
telnet
(测试TCP端口):telnet example.com 443
nc
(Netcat):支持UDP/TCP双协议检测。进阶场景:若怀疑TLS问题,使用
openssl s_client -connect example.com:443
验证证书链。
3. 服务器状态远程分析
通过SSH或带外管理工具(如iDRAC、ILO)登录服务器,检查:
关键服务状态:
systemctl status nginx
(以Nginx为例)。资源占用:
top
、htop
或glances
。2025年趋势:AI运维工具(如Prometheus+AI告警)可自动标记异常进程。
4. 日志深度挖掘
集中查看以下日志文件:
/var/log/syslog
(Linux系统日志)/var/log/nginx/error.log
(Web服务器错误)技巧:使用
journalctl -u service_name --since "2025-07-19"
过滤时间范围。
三、2025年新兴问题与解决方案
1. 混合云环境下的连接难题
随着混合云架构普及,跨平台认证和网络打通成为新痛点。例如:
问题:AWS EC2无法访问本地数据中心VMware虚拟机。
解决:
确认VPN或专线(如Direct Connect)的ACL规则是否放行。
检查SD-WAN策略是否优先选择了高延迟路径。
2. 量子加密过渡期的兼容风险
2025年部分服务商开始部署抗量子加密算法(如CRYSTALS-Kyber),但客户端可能未更新:
方案:在Nginx/Apache中同时支持传统RSA和Kyber算法,例如:
nginx复制
ssl_ciphers "TLS_AES_256_GCM_SHA384:TLS_CHACHA20_POLY1305_SHA256:ECDHE-Kyber-ECDSA-AES256-GCM-SHA384";
3. 边缘计算节点的延迟抖动
边缘服务器因地理位置分散,可能出现间歇性连接失败:
优化建议:
部署智能DNS(如Cloudflare GeoDNS)就近分配节点。
使用QUIC协议替代TCP,减少握手延迟。
四、长效预防:构建高可用连接架构
冗余设计:至少部署双活服务器,结合BGP Anycast实现自动切换。
自动化监控:
工具链示例:Grafana(可视化)+ Loki(日志聚合)+ Alertmanager(告警)。
成本优化:开源方案如Zabbix+自定义脚本可覆盖80%场景。
定期演练:每季度模拟服务器宕机,测试故障转移流程。
独家数据:据2025年Gartner报告,采用AI驱动的运维团队可将平均故障修复时间(MTTR)缩短至18分钟,较传统方式提升67%。
最后的思考:技术迭代从未停止,但核心原则不变——分层排查、日志为王、冗余优先。未来,随着Serverless和Web3技术的渗透,连接问题可能以新形态出现,但扎实的基础技能仍是应对一切的基石。